README
## Environment setup:
- Install Python 3.10.2
- Use any Code editor
## Installation steps:
- Open Terminal
- Make a directory at any location and go inside directory
``` mkdir && cd ```
- Clone this repository
```git clone https://github.com/aditya-yadav134/task_api.git ```
- Go into 'task_api' directory :
``` cd task_api ```
- Install 'pipenv' for creating virtual environments and downloading required packages
``` pip install pipenv ```
- Create a virtual environment
```pipenv shell```
- Install all packages from __requirements.txt__ using pip
```pipenv run pip install -r requirements.txt```
- Run below command to check if any migrations to be applied
```python manage.py makemigrations```
- If any migrations shows then run the below command to migrate the database
```python manage.py migrate```
- Create a Admin user as follow __:__
```python manage.py createsuperuser```
> Proide user name, email and password for successful account creation.
- Run the server for testing the API
```python manage.py runserver```

## List of all main API endpoints
### 1. Authentication:
+ **POST** ```/api/auth/register/``` **:**
Takes username, password1, password2 and give response containing values for __access__ and __refresh__ token
+ **POST** ```/api/auth/login/``` **:**
Takes username, password and match values on server if correct give response containing values for __access__ and __refresh__ token
+ **POST** ```/api/auth/logout/``` **:**
Logout user from API by destroying access token on the server
+ **POST** ```/api/auth/refresh/``` **:**
Takes 'refresh' token value and server validates it and response with new value for 'access' token
### 2. __Tasks__ :
* **GET** ```/api/tasks/``` :
List all the __Tasks__ created if user is __Admin__ otherwise list all tasks of that user.
* **POST** ```/api/tasks/``` :
Creates a new tasks and also set owner of task to current user
* **GET** ```/api/tasks//``` :
Return response containing values for attributes of "Task".
* **PUT/PATCH** ```/api/tasks//``` :
+ **PUT** :- Updates values of __Tasks__ object from data contained in the request.
If values for some attributes are provided then those attributes will get updated other values remain the same.
+ **PATCH** :- Updates __Tasks__ object completely. If some attribute values are not present in the request then __Tasks__ will have empty values for those attributes.
* **DELETE** ```/api/tasks//``` :-
Delete the __Task__ from the database.
This only happens if requesting User is __Admin__ or tasks is created by him.
